Start the tour at the Brandenburger Gate and learn why this monument is the symbol of the reunfied Germany.Read moreMore about Brandenburg Gate

Experience the house of parliament and hear why this building encapsulates Berlin and German history over the last 100 years. Hear the story of the Reichstag fire in 1933 and how Hitler used the building during his dictatorship.Read moreMore about Reichstag Building

See Soviet T34/76 tanks and field artillery from WW2 at the Soviet war memorial in the TiergartenRead moreMore about Soviet Memorial Tiergarten

Walk through this immense memorial dedicated to the murdered Jews of EuropeRead moreMore about The Holocaust Memorial - Memorial to the Murdered Jews of Europe

Stand above Hitler's bunker listening to your guide inform you about the last days of WW2 and Hitler's suicide in the bunker on April 30th 1945 and how the Germans come to terms with this destructive past today.Read moreMore about Führerbunker

See the site where the infamous Nazi insitiutions, the SS, Gestapo and the SD had their headqurters in Nazi Germany, whch today houses the Topography of Terror exhibition which teaches us about the heinous crimes these people perpetrated during WW2Read moreMore about Topography of Terror

End the tour at Checkpoint Charlie, the most famous of the checkpoints through the Berlin Wall. Hear about the Soviet vs USA tank standoff on this street in 1961. Learn how the Berlin Wall came down on the fateful night 9th Novemeber 1989. End the tour by discovering how successful reunification has been over the last 30 plus years.Read moreMore about Checkpoint Charlie
